The Department of Justice’s (DOJ) order last week to release former President Donald Trump’s tax returns to a congressional committee appears to be purely political and sets a dangerous precedent, Sen. Chuck Grassley (R-Iowa) said.
In 2019, the department said the returns didn’t have to be given to Rep. Richard Neal (D-Mass.), chairman of the House Ways and Means Committee, because Neal was “disingenuous” about the true purpose of seeking the returns.
